#063E9F Hex Color Code

#063E9F

The Hexadecimal Color #063E9F is a contrast shade of Midnight Blue. #063E9F RGB value is rgb(6, 62, 159). RGB Color Model of #063E9F consists of 2% red, 24% green and 62% blue. HSL color Mode of #063E9F has 218°(degrees) Hue, 93% Saturation and 32% Lightness. #063E9F color has an wavelength of 482.74074n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#063E9F is #3366C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#063E9F is #049. The Closest Color to #063E9F is #191970. Official Name of #063E9F Hex Code is Smalt.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#063E9F is 96 Cyan 61 Magenta 0 Yellow 38 Black and #063E9F CMY is 96, 61,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#063E9F is hsl(218,93,32,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(218, 96, 62).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#063E9F is 8.05, 5.99, 33.53.
Hex8 Value of #063E9F is #063E9FFF. Decimal Value of #063E9F is 409247 and Octal Value of #063E9F is 1437237. Binary Value of #063E9F is 110, 111110, 10011111 and Android of #063E9F is 4278599327 / 0xff063e9f.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#063E9F is 0.169, 0.126, 0.126 and YIQ Color Space of #063E9F is 56.314, -64.5365, 18.3424.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#063E9F is 3.03, 4.71, 33.08.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#063E9F is 29.39, 23.94, -56.8.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#063E9F is 29.39, -13.61, -75.17.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#063E9F is 29.39, 61.64, 292.85. Hunter Lab variable of #063E9F is 24.47, 15.88, -64.1.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#063E9F

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
